I think anybody that's complaining about these being too small. Has never worn a compression sleeve or didn't leave these on long enough to warm up and stretch out. Straight out of the box, these elbow guards, are going to feel like they are squeezing the blood out of your arms but once they warm up and you've worn them in on a ride, they feel like second skin, which is how I want my armor to feel. Like it's glued in place, should I take a spill. My forearm is 13.25 inches and my bicep is 15.5 inches for your fitment reference. The only durability issue that might arise, is the Velcro strip is too short, causing some minor pulling of the underlying fabric. Over time, it will become stringy and that may bother you, but that's why I own scissors.

Better than most budget pads
I think these are better than most budget pads. Sure there are cheaper pads out there but with the quality of protection I was seeking, these fit the bill nicely.I was seeking something that would protect my elbow if I fell backwards onto my elbows. I was also seeking something that would not rotate around my arm if I fall with a forward motion & my arms are outstretched.Like most elbow pads, these have a protective plastic outer shell sewn to a more rugged material with a soft inner liner so it can be worn on bare skin with no irritation (depending on your sensitivity), & lastly, a stretchable neoprene sleeve sewn into the frame of the pads PLUS three velcro straps; two around the forearm & one around the bicep. These pads are interchangeable so you can put the left on right, right on left ... depending on how you like to tighten the velcro straps.I do not care for the velcro straps themselves. The velcro is fine I think (until it wears out or collects too much lint to attach the hook & loop. Keep it clean & it should last you a couple years at least.), but the strap itself is of a very soft material that constantly gets snagged on the hook part of the velcro making it look all ratty & thrashed.The neoprene sleeve has a soft rubber line on the inside edge of it (see attached pic) to help keep the pad from rotating or sliding on the arm. While this rubber line makes putting the pad on the arm a bit more difficult, it is a nice security feature to keep the pad in place in a crash.the elbow pad itself completely contains the elbow, encompassing the elbow in a bowl if you will, & wraps around the arm enough that the pad will not easily rotate around the arm.I bought the L-XL size & while it fits nicely against my bare arm, when the time comes for a jacket in cooler weather, it is going to be a bit tight & difficult to put on. But that just means I will have to stay out & play longer right?Overall, for the price of $29.95, I am getting a well designed, good quality protective pad that will stay in place when I need it to.
